We provide IT Staff Augmentation Services!

Sr. Database Engineer  Resume

4.00/5 (Submit Your Rating)

Pittsburgh, PA

SUMMARY:

  • Over six years of work experience in Database Design, Coding and Testing of various Microsoft Data Warehouse and Business Intelligence Projects.
  • Complete understanding of Software Development Life Cycle (SDLC) and core area of experience in validating end - to-end business scenarios of B2B (Business to Business) applications and enterprise applications.
  • Extensive experience in designing, implementing and optimizing data transformation processes in the Hadoop file system (HDFS).
  • Consulted with business partners and made recommendations to improve performance of Big Data systems, improve analytics systems, and prescriptive analytics systems.
  • Capable of extracting data from existing data warehouse system, design and implementation of data warehouse system by using Big Data technologies and tools.
  • Extensive coding experience, including JAVA, SPARK, C#, POWSHELL, Shell Scripting, SQL.
  • Advanced knowledge of Structured Query Language (SQL) including Data Manipulation Language (DML) and Data Definition Language (DDL).
  • Solid skills in designing and implementing data warehouses and data marts using components of Kimball Methodology, like Data Warehouse Bus, Conformed Facts & Dimensions, Slowly Changing Dimensions, Surrogate Keys, Star Schema, Snowflake Schema, etc.
  • Having over 8 years of strong ETL and data integration experience in developing ETL mappings and scripts using Microsoft SSIS.
  • Extensive experience in MS SQL Server 2008R 2/ 2012/2014/2016 and solid hands-on experience in installing, configuring, managing, monitoring and troubleshooting SQL Server in Development, Testing and Production environments.
  • Experience in writing parameterized queries for generating tabular reports, formatting report layout and sub reports by using Global Variables, Expressions, Functions, Sorting the data, Defining data source and subtotals for the reports through SSRS 2008R 2/2012/2014.
  • Proficient with SQL Server Management Studio, SQL Server Business Intelligence Development Studio (BIDS)/SSDT, SQL Profiler, Performance Monitor.
  • Experience with the creation of SSIS packages in Data Extraction, Transforming, and Loading (ETL) from various sources using SQL Server Integration Services, Bulk Insert, and Bulk Copy Program (BCP).
  • Strong experience with SQL Server performance monitor and performance tuning, maintenance and SQL Server version upgrade.
  • Extensive knowledge in core RDBMS - tables, indexes, partitions, DB links, and experience in Advanced Pl/SQL - Procedures, Packages, Triggers.

TECHNICAL SKILLS:

DATABASE: Microsoft SQL Server 2012/2014/2016, Oracle, MySQL, HBase, HDFS, Postgres, Hive, Teradata, DB2, NoSQL

PROGRAMMING: T-SQL, C/C++/C#, PowerShell, Java, HTML5/CSS/JavaScript, Sparksql, Scala, JDBC,Python, Perl

MS BI STACK: SSIS, SSRS, SSAS

DEVELOPMENT: MS VSTS 2013/2015, Agile/Scrum, JIRA/Railly, SVN, Git/Github

PLATFORM: Windows 2012R2/2016, CentOS/Redhat Linux

PROFESSIONAL EXPERIENCE:

Confidential, Pittsburgh, PA

Sr. Database Engineer

  • Designed and developed Big Data analytics platform for processing structured and unstructured data using Spark, JAVA, Hadoop, Hive and Pig
  • Performed code reviews, analyzed execution plans, and re-factor inefficient code following data standards, resolved data issues, completed unit testing and completed system documentation for ETL processes.
  • Created Spark ETL jobs to load Big Data into Hadoop File System (HDFS) and aggregated and integrated into Postgre database system.
  • Integrated Hadoop into traditional ETL jobs, accelerating the extraction, transformation, and loading of massive structured and unstructured data.
  • Lead several data extraction, warehousing design and analytics initiatives that enhance ETL progresses and performance.
  • Extensive experience in writing T-SQL Scripts, Stored Procedures, Triggers and Functions, creating SQL Server Jobs/Alerts, and Scheduled Tasks to automate tasks.
  • Experience with monitoring, troubleshooting and resolving database issues in 24×7 production environment.
Confidential, Boston, MA

Sr. MS SQL Server and SSIS Developer

  • Responsible for working with business analysts and business users to gather and interpret business requirements for multiple financial and healthcare systems including large data warehouses.
  • Developed accurate and scalable data models that can be successfully implemented for optimal production use.
  • Worked closely with Enterprise Architecture on data architecture standards and conventions to ensure that data architecture standards and conventions are appropriately applied within application development solutions.
  • Created technical designs within the existing architecture and developed complex T-SQL query logic to accomplish the task.
  • Designed and developed Microsoft SQL Server 2014 database applications using SQL Server Integration Services, TSQL, Stored Procedures, UDF and Triggers.
  • Primary technical resources in SQL tuning in SQL Server Production and Performance Testing environments by using statistics, hints, SQL tuning set etc.
  • Transferred data from various data sources/business systems including MS Excel, MS Access, Flat Files, and Oracle etc. to SQL Server using SSIS.
  • Performed code reviews, analyzed execution plans, and re-factor inefficient code following data standards, resolved data issues, completed unit testing and completed system documentation for ETL processes.
  • Collaborated with business analysts, source system experts, and other team members to determine data extraction and transformation requirements.
  • Collaborated with IT operations and testing organizations to ensure timely releases of projects and database environments sustainable.
  • Collaborated with IT operations for support in problem resolution and root cause analysis. Supported IT staff and business users in the development, usage and troubleshooting of database-driven applications.
  • Participated in special projects as needed and performed other duties as assigned.
  • Provided on-call assistance as needed to ensure development follows the SDLC process.
Confidential, Richardson, TX

Microsoft SQL Server and SSIS Developer

  • Worked as a key contributor to the design, development and implementation of critical projects within the Application Delivery organization.
  • Worked closely with the Data Architect, business users, application architects, and other developers to model, implement and improve databases used in mission-critical applications within the organization.
  • Responsible for the overall data architecture within the Application Delivery area.
  • Enabled/performed consistent development and maintenance of Microsoft SQL Server 2012 database designs for custom business applications in accordance with business, regulatory, and security requirements.
  • Transformed business requirements into logical and physical data models by conducting data profiling/analysis. Maintained and published data mappings of data elements across systems, created and maintained relevant architecture artifacts.
  • Created automated processes for the activities such as database backup processes and SSIS packages run sequentially using SQL Server Agent job.
  • Created complex analytic queries on very huge data set; developed T-SQL Stored Procedures, Triggers and User Defined Functions.
  • Utilized software development principles and experiences to develop within the full life-cycle of the mission critical production application.
  • Managed MSSQL data warehouse, wrote SSIS for ETL tools, and SSRS for reports.
  • Provided data services to the support team (data scrubbing, inserting and updating customer data).
Confidential, Houston, TX

Microsoft SQL Server Developer

  • Consulted with the business analysts and business users to determine logical design for new business solutions according to existing data architecture.
  • Designed and maintained invoice extract applications and file matching applications using T-SQL language following the client software development lifecycle.
  • Developed complex Stored Procedure, Views and User Defined Functions on MS SQL Server; identified weaknesses in T-SQL code and then improved those weaknesses for future release.
  • Collaborate with developers and QAs. Set up SQL/database mails to produce database health reports and other alerts.
  • Created and maintained documentations for all related projects; performed detailed code reviews, and created automated build and deployment scripts.
  • Analyzed and Developed Complex Stored Procedures, Functions, Index, Triggers, Cursor, Table, Constraints, Joins, Subquery and CTE in SQL to facilitate efficient data manipulation and data consistency.
  • Set up SQL/database mails to produce database health reports and other alerts on the production environment; monitored production databases for performance, availability and data integrity.
  • Coordinated and scheduled changes to database based on specific requirements.
  • Responsible for all version control of code and technical documentations.
  • Provided support to team member on a daily basis.

We'd love your feedback!